Fft of image - matlab
WebThe Discrete Fourier Transform (FFT is an implementation of DFT) is a complex transform: it transforms between 2 vectors complex vectors of size N. So in the 1D case, you will get not only negative values, but complex values in general. The same applies in 2D. The … WebHere is how you can apply high- or low-pass filters to an image with Matlab: Let image be the original, unfiltered image, here's how to compute its 2D FFT: ft = fftshift (fft2 (image)); Now to exclude a part of the spectrum, one need to set its pixel values to 0.
Fft of image - matlab
Did you know?
WebThe ifft function allows you to control the size of the transform. Create a random 3-by-5 matrix and compute the 8-point inverse Fourier transform of each row. Each row of the result has length 8. Y = rand (3,5); n = 8; X = ifft (Y,n,2); size (X) ans = 1×2 3 8 Conjugate Symmetric Vector WebFeb 26, 2024 · FFT Spectral Leakage. A MATLAB user recently contacted MathWorks tech support to ask why the output of fft did not meet their expectations, and tech support asked the MATLAB Math Team for assistance. Fellow Georgia Tech graduate Chris Turnes …
WebApr 13, 2024 · Calculates the exact Fourier frequencies for spectra calculated via FFT. This functionality is not provided by Matlab, hence requires custom function. Currently only works on vectors/1D arrays. It is not straightforward due to how the operation is done on a bit-level. The first coefficient is 0 Hz (the DC component) but higher negative and ... WebJun 7, 2015 · % suitable for 2D Fourier transform of the image, then inverse Fourier % transform. An image and a cut-off frequency are choosen by user. ... Then they multiply the circle mask by the Fourier transform by doing this: lpf.*ff. ... Find the treasures in MATLAB Central and discover how the community can help you! Start Hunting!
WebDec 12, 2013 · Using FFT and fftshift in matlab gives the fast fourier transform with the intensities centered in the image. The following image is the result of using the previous functions mentioned. I was successful to remove the pattern/noise by zeroing the "stars" manually on the FFT image as shown below: WebAug 14, 2024 · This project will walk you through the importance of Fast Fourier Transform (FFT) which is one of the major computation techniques in the world of Digital Signal Processing (DSP). It also explains how 'Filter Design Toolbox' can be made use of in MATLAB to design desired filters on the go.
WebDescription. Y = fft (X) computes the discrete Fourier transform (DFT) of X using a fast Fourier transform (FFT) algorithm. If X is a vector, then fft (X) returns the Fourier transform of the vector. If X is a matrix, then fft (X) treats the columns of X as vectors and returns the Fourier transform of each column.
WebDec 30, 2024 · g = fft2 (Image) imagesc (real (g)) This will probably not be readable. Images seldom happen to have means near 0, so the first bin of the fft being sum () of the signal is very likely to overwhelm the rest of the data. Image Analyst on 30 Dec 2024. Mathematically yes, sometimes. But other times, like for some visualizations, it doesn't … haverlah mapshavilah brudersWebApr 13, 2024 · Calculates the exact Fourier frequencies for spectra calculated via FFT. This functionality is not provided by Matlab, hence requires custom function. Currently only works on vectors/1D arrays. It is not straightforward due to how the operation is done on a bit … have you had your dinner meaning in kannadaWebApr 10, 2024 · I don't have a script but what I'd do is for each set, compute the fft2 of each image. Then add up all the FFT's of all the images in each set. Now you have 2 FFT images. Of course they will be different - they won't match up at every frequency. So it's up to you to decide how different, and in what way they are different. haverlah unfallWebJan 28, 2024 · Matlab % MATLAB code for Forward and % Inverse Fourier Transform % FORWARD FOURIER TRANSFORM k=imread ("cameraman.jpg"); % Apply fourier transformation. f=fft2 (k); % Take magnitude of FT. f1=abs (f); % Take log of magnitude … havighurst adalahWebThe Fourier transform is a representation of an image as a sum of complex exponentials of varying magnitudes, frequencies, and phases. The Fourier transform plays a critical role in a broad range of image processing … have some fun artinya dalam bahasa indonesiaWebI want to perform FFT on the polygon mask. The polygon mask data is `hexagon.mat`, and the image `star` is obtained after the following operation. Theme. Copy. Y_starburst = abs (fftshift (fft2 (hexagon))).^1.2; Y_starburst = Y_starburst/255; figure; imshow (Y_starburst); havilah kids